Al-Taj News – Spokesperson for the Ministry of Interior Abdul Karim Abu Dalou said that the number of Syrian refugees who have returned to their country to settle there reached 231,720 people as of September 12.
Abu Dalou added on Sunday that the number of Syrians residing in Jordan stands at around one million, including 76,936 in camps, of whom 34,000 are in Zaatari Camp and 31,000 are in Azraq Camp.
He said that Jordan has dealt with the Syrian refugee crisis “professionally” by receiving refugees in accordance with response plans that comply with international standards and human rights requirements.
He noted that Jordan has provided a range of facilities and procedures, in addition to cash assistance, to facilitate the return of Syrians to their country. It has also allowed them to submit exit and return applications to prepare the conditions for them and reassure themselves about their situation.
He explained that the number of exit and return applications submitted from July 27 until today reached 14,165 applications.
According to Abu Dalou, the number of Syrian births in Jordan reached approximately 272,246 as of August 31, 2026.
